Transaction ddc7269613adcd31b357fac57dfe6f49779b2aeab26e5d76550e5dcb772721eb
1 Input
1 Output
-
ddc7269613adcd31b357fac57dfe6f49779b2aeab26e5d76550e5dcb772721eb:0
- value
- 7864674
- script pubkey
- OP_0 OP_PUSHBYTES_20 da3b4b9833071a76f74b0d5214894ed15ac9cc57
- address
- bc1qmga5hxpnqud8da6tp4fpfz2w69dvnnzhc8km4d